Charges registered against a UK company at Companies House — mortgages, debentures and other security — with dates, classification, particulars and the persons entitled. Register-wide outstanding/satisfied/part-satisfied counts lead the answer, and each charge carries a derived is_outstanding because the register records discharge under two status keys. Use when: Establish whether a UK company has outstanding security over its assets, and who holds it.

"description": "Companies House company number, also called the company registration number (CRN). Accepted shapes are the register's own — 1-8 digits (zero-padded to 8, e.g. 445790 → 00445790), one letter + 7 digits (R0000001), two letters + 6 digits (SC002180, NI000001, OC123456, OE000001), or the registered-society suffix forms (two letters + 5 digits + 1 letter; two letters + 4 digits + 2 letters). Case-insensitive; surrounding whitespace is ignored (which is why maxLength is 10); internal spaces and punctuation are not accepted. Any other value (for example PROBE) is rejected as INVALID_INPUT before payment and before any upstream call."
